Indiana’s trucking industry has joined manufacturers and the Chamber of Commerce to form a new tort-reform group aimed at passing more laws like last year’s regulations on the litigation finance industry.
The Indiana Alliance for Legal Reform is headed by Stephen M. Wolff and has hired David C. Long, former President Pro Tempore of the Indiana Senate, to run government and media relations. Directors include the heads of the Indiana Motor Truck Association, the Indiana Chamber and the Indiana Manufacturers Association.
